Программирование после 30: с чего начать и как не потеряться
Если вам уже за тридцать и вы хотите перепрыгнуть в мир кода, знайте: это реально и даже проще, чем кажется. Большинство взрослых сталкиваются с тем же набором вопросов: с чего стартовать, сколько времени уйдёт и где искать наставника. Ниже я собрал проверенные шаги, которые помогут вам не перегореть и увидеть первые результаты уже через пару месяцев.
Почему сейчас самое время делать ставку на программирование
Технологический рынок растёт быстрыми темпами, а спрос на разработчиков стабильно превышает предложение. Работодатели всё чаще ценят не возраст, а практические навыки и умение быстро учиться. Кроме того, в интернете доступно множество бесплатных ресурсов: интерактивные курсы, видеолекции и открытые репозитории кода. Всё, что вам понадобится – это компьютер, интернет и готовность тратить хотя бы час в день на практику.
Практические шаги для старта
1. Определите цель. Хочете писать сайты, мобильные приложения или автоматизировать процессы? Цель подскажет, какой язык и стек изучать первым. Для веб‑разработки отлично подойдёт JavaScript, для аналитики – Python, а для системного программирования – C/C++.
2. Выберите курс. На платформах вроде Coursera, Stepik и YouTube найдёте вводные программы именно для взрослых. Обратите внимание на курсы с практическими заданиями и проверкой кода.
3. Создайте привычку. Учитесь понемногу каждый день. Даже 30‑45 минут регулярной практики эффективнее недели без расписания. Делайте заметки, фиксируйте ошибки и повторяйте решения.
4. Пишите код сразу. После каждого урока реализуйте мини‑проект: простую страницу, скрипт для автоматизации или небольшую игру. Это закрепит теорию и покажет, что вы способны создавать работающие вещи.
5. Присоединитесь к сообществу. Форумы, Telegram‑чаты, местные митапы – отличные места, где можно задать вопросы, получить обратную связь и найти наставника. Не стесняйтесь просить помощи, большинство людей понимает, как сложно начинать.
6. Соберите портфолио. По мере роста навыков выкладывайте реальные проекты на GitHub. Даже простые скрипты или небольшие сайты продемонстрируют ваш уровень и помогут в поиске первой работы.
7. Ищите стажировку или фриланс. Многие компании открыты для удалённых учеников‑джуниоров. Даже небольшие задачи дадут опыт общения с заказчиком и понимание бизнес‑процессов.
Ниже – несколько статей, которые уже помогли людям в похожей ситуации:
- «Как научиться программированию в любом возрасте: советы и реальные примеры» – практические рекомендации для 30‑ и 40‑летних.
- «Можно ли в 30 лет стать айтишником: реально ли начать с нуля» – разбираем мифы и реальные истории успеха.
- «Со скольки лет поздно переходить в IT: честно о возрасте и старте карьеры» – интервью с теми, кто сделал переход после 35.
- «Что такое софт и программа: главные отличия и простое объяснение» – базовый глоссарий для новичков.
- «Сколько времени реально нужно, чтобы выучить язык программирования с нуля» – план обучения и тайм‑лайны.
Главное – не ждать идеального момента. Начинайте с малого, фиксируйте прогресс и постепенно усложняйте задачи. Через полгода вы уже будете писать код, который понимают коллеги, а через год – сможете претендовать на полноценную позицию разработчика.
Помните, программирование – это в первую очередь мышление, а не возраст. Если вы готовы тратить время и энергию, результаты не заставят себя ждать.